Design and Build a Video Streaming Application using a Minimum Viable Product (MVP) Ricky Sebastian Irawan; Sharon Han; Arif Tirtana

Abstract

Covid-19 makes people's mobility very limited. Because the mobility and capacity of an event is very limited, it makes many events forced to be postponed or even canceled because to prevent the spread of the Covid-19 virus from increasing. Some media eventually became a solution to the problem. One of them is video streaming media. Video streaming media is very helpful for organizers to provide information and impressions of the event via the internet. So that the audience does not need to come to the venue directly. This also makes it easier for viewers who are outside the city or even abroad to follow the event directly. STIKI Basketball League (SBL) has used this solution to limit these problems. The absence of spectators makes the venue even more lonely and boring due to building capacity restrictions which make supporters unable to support their team directly on the spot, but they can still support through video streaming media provided by the organizer. The video streaming media is also sold on a website that functions so that viewers who want to access their team's matches must subscribe first. The website product is packaged by the organizer using the Minimum Viable Product (MVP) concept which aims to make it easier for the audience to understand what features are sold by the committee. Thus, the presence of MVP in the product can increase the income from the event.
Cheating Detection During Exam with YOLO V4 Fani Oktaf Laurisa; Keith Marvin Sajul; Arif Tirtana

Abstract

Computer-based exams have been widely implemented in various agencies in Indonesia, especially in the field of education. But in practice use Computer Based Test(CBT). Does not guarantee that examines do things honestly, if the supervisor is negligent then the opportunity to cheat appears. This can be minimized by using technology Artificial Intelligence(AI), especially in domains of computer vision (CV). Start with observation problems and then collect datasets in the form of human images facing the camera and looking sideways, then do the image annotation, pre-processing data, YOLOv4 architecture design, training data, model testing, and finally deployment of the application on the website. The model test result show accuracy with a precision score of 0.99 (99%), a recall score of 1.00(100%), and an F-1 Score of 0.99(99%).
